PPTC (PowerPoint Task Completion (PPTC))

Recent evaluations of Large Language Models (LLMs) have centered around testing their zero-shot/few-shot capabilities for basic natural language tasks and their ability to translate instructions into tool APIs. However, the evaluation of LLMs utilizing complex tools to finish multi-turn, multi-modal instructions in a complex multi-modal environment has not been investigated. To address this gap, we introduce the PowerPoint Task Completion (PPTC) benchmark to assess LLMs' ability to create and edit PPT files based on user instructions. It contains 279 multi-turn sessions covering diverse topics and hundreds of instructions involving multi-modal operations.

basqueparl (BasqueParl)

This repository contains BasqueParl, a bilingual corpus for political discourse analysis. It covers transcriptions from the Parliament of the Basque Autonomous Community for eight years and two legislative terms (2012-2020), and its main characteristic is the presence of Basque-Spanish code-switching speeches.

HistGen WSI-Report Dataset

This dataset is composed of 7,753 pairs of whole slide images and their corresponding diagnostic reports, extracted from the TCGA platform and refined with large language models. This dataset aims to boost the field of automated histopathology report generation by providing a new publicly available evaluation benchmark. See HistGen paper (see https://arxiv.org/pdf/2403.05396.pdf for reference) for a more detailed description of this dataset.

Omnicount-191

To effectively evaluate OmniCount across open-vocabulary, supervised, and few-shot counting tasks, a dataset catering to a broad spectrum of visual categories and instances featuring various visual categories with multiple instances and classes per image is essential. The current datasets, primarily designed for object counting focusing on singular object categories like humans and vehicles, fall short for multi-label object counting tasks. Despite the presence of multi-class datasets like MS COCO, their utility is limited for counting due to the sparse nature of object appearance. Addressing this gap, we created a new dataset with 30,230 images spanning 191 diverse categories, including kitchen utensils, office supplies, vehicles, and animals. This dataset, featuring a wide range of object instance counts per image ranging from 1 to 160 and an average count of 10, bridges the existing void and establishes a benchmark for assessing counting models in varied scenarios.

Dark Corner Artifact Masks for ISIC Images

A set of over 4000 dark corner artifact / vignette masks that can be applied to ISIC skin lesion images to test for the effect of such artifacts in classification tasks.

MPII Human Pose Descriptions

The MPII Human Pose Descriptions dataset extends the widely-used MPII Human Pose Dataset with rich textual annotations. These annotations are generated by various state-of-the-art language models (LLMs) and include detailed descriptions of the activities being performed, the count of people present, and their specific poses.

MemoTrap

The MemoTrap dataset is a diagnostic dataset designed to assess whether language models (LMs) fall into memorization traps. These traps occur when LMs memorize specific examples from their training data instead of generalizing effectively. The dataset aims to probe the susceptibility of LMs to this phenomenon.

Truss dataset

Data used in the work ”Unifying the design space and optimizing linear and nonlinear truss metamaterials by generative modeling”. This dataset contains 965,736 truss structures and their corresponding effective homogenized stiffness.
